Stricter rules for data integrity and the collection of information are being further defined by evolving changes in law, regulations, and practice. As processes become automated, it is integral to know the underlying assumptions that define the parameters that determine output. Algorithms and artificial intelligence operate in specific frameworks that can impact the presentation and collection of data.

Knowing these assumptions and being able to cohesively explain them can be essential when it comes to investigations and legal proceedings.

Being skeptical can help elevate the quality of information you acquire online. If using OSINT tools, know the integrity and methodology of the data collection.
